Make sure you go for the X5 (you are talking about the pro so I suspect you are). You won't see a significant improvement in video unless shooting in low light, the encoding bitrate is still low. Stills are a lot nicer. Your trade offs are reduced flight time, less portability, and in many cases- drawing significantly more attention to yourself than you will want flying in certain locations.

Yes. A new consideration with the Z3 being an option. It is still only a 1/2.3" sensor with a fixed aperture and non interchangeable lens. The OP seems to be in the pursuit of higher image quality, probably not into power line inspection. You can get zoom on the x5 with a pancake m43 zoom lens if needed.
